Hardscaping Installation in Boston, MA

Hardscaping installation services encompass the design and construction of durable, attractive features that enhance outdoor living spaces. Typical projects include patios, walkways, retaining walls, driveways, and outdoor seating areas. These features are often chosen to improve functionality, create aesthetic appeal, and define different areas within a yard or garden. Property owners usually want to understand the types of materials available, the durability of different options, and how the new features will complement existing landscaping elements before requesting installation services.

Before proceeding with a hardscaping project, homeowners should consider factors such as the intended use of the space, drainage requirements, and the overall style of the property. It’s also helpful to have a clear idea of the preferred materials, such as pavers, concrete, or natural stone, and to understand any local regulations or permits that might be needed. Gathering this information can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s needs and aesthetic goals.

FAQ

Hardscaping Installation Questions

What is hardscaping installation? Hardscaping installation involves adding durable features like patios, walkways, retaining walls, and outdoor living spaces to enhance a property's landscape.

What materials are commonly used in hardscaping? Common materials include concrete, stone, brick, pavers, and gravel, chosen for durability and aesthetic appeal.

What are the benefits of hardscaping? Hardscaping improves outdoor functionality, increases property value, and reduces maintenance needs by creating defined, long-lasting features.

What types of projects are typical for hardscaping? Typical projects include patios, pathways, driveways, retaining walls, fire pits, and outdoor kitchens.
